Output 53f7827393813d2aa807b41f75d535f499920aa513e1b7f7160afd5fe327c0d9:0

value
89082
script pubkey
OP_0 OP_PUSHBYTES_20 ec680a69f26b981399444c70c2219c6f07756cee
address
bc1qa35q560jdwvp8x2yf3cvygvudurh2m8wr0j8ux
transaction
53f7827393813d2aa807b41f75d535f499920aa513e1b7f7160afd5fe327c0d9
spent
true